Complete self-consumption optimisation system for 7 kWp PV installation: - Prometheus collector (grid power, SOC, PV, per-phase, compressor) - Pure decision engine with SOC gates, hysteresis, priority ordering - Shelly Gen1/Gen2 actuator (SHA-256 Digest auth, PM power readback) - Viessmann OAuth2 client for DHW temperature control - PV forecast integration (forecast.solar) - Wallbox mutual exclusion (VX3 4.6 kW AC output constraint) - Car-not-charging detection via Shelly PM - Compressor idle → early SG-Ready release - Per-phase grid power for single-phase wallbox decisions - Manual override detection and web UI with override buttons - Full unit test coverage for decision engine - systemd service, Makefile, complete documentation Co-Authored-By: Claude Sonnet 4.6 <noreply@anthropic.com>
